Rising Concerns on Responsible Gambling

Global expansion of mobile betting services encourages impulsive wagers, as users have no limits when having a bookmaker on their smartphones. This point raised concerns about safer gaming practices, which are widely promoted by governments, regulatory authorities, and reputable bookmakers. Online sportsbooks now offer users multiple mechanisms to avoid the negative consequences of uncontrolled activities.

Image2

Mobile betting apps offer built-in AI and Machine Learning technologies that assess user behaviors and provide recommendations on future actions. Smartphone software typically allows push notifications, so punters are alerted if the program notices excessive gambling. Self-exclusions and gambling blockers are other pillars of responsible betting habits. Users can turn on these tools across all devices to boost efficiency and recover from compulsive problems as soon as possible.

Compliance with Regulatory and Security Standards

Top-rated bookmakers always stick to the licensing authorities’ requirements, and customer data protection plays a critical role in their overall experiences. Mobile betting applications offer increased security. They have the same protection measures as the desktop sites, including SSL protocols and 2FA. Smartphone betting is now considered safer due to biometric authentication available on most devices, allowing users to add a safety layer. Controlling bodies are predicted to launch specific regulations for mobile operators to multiply consumer protection and delight users with more legal and transparent betting opportunities.
